Is Marquez Valdes-Scantling playing for the Saints against the Packers in Week 16?
The New Orleans Saints may be without wide receiver Marquez Valdes-Scantling as they face the Green Bay Packers at Lambeau Field for Monday Night Football.


The New Orleans Saints have lost their hopes at a postseason this year, but the season isn’t over yet. They still have three games to go, starting with a tough one against the 10-4 Green Bay Packers for Monday Night Football tonight at Lambeau Field.
Saints wide receiver Marquez Valdes-Scantling may have to miss the reunion with his former team though, as he’s been dealing with an illness that’s kept him on the injury report.
Valdes-Scantling questionable vs Packers
Valdes-Scantling initially had to miss practice on Thursday due to a chest injury. He then missed Friday’s practice as well thanks to an illness. He was able to practice on Saturday though.

For now, Valdes-Scantling is listed as questionable to start the game against his former team. Valdes-Scantling played for the Packers from 2018-2021. He then played for the Kansas City Chiefs and Buffalo Bills before the Saints signed him in October of this year.
He’s done well for New Orleans so far, with 14 receptions on 25 targets for 352 yards (25.1 yards per reception) and four touchdowns through six games.

If Valdes-Scantling can’t play, that’s bad news for the Saints, who are already thin at receiver with Chris Olave and Rashid Shaheed both out with injuries.
